Care.com, a leading online platform for family care, has unveiled a new Care Spending Account product aimed at helping employers financially support their employees' care expenses. This addition to their Care for Business segment allows employers to make flexible monthly or annual contributions towards employees' care costs, including childcare, senior care, and pet care. The development of this product aligns with findings from Care.com’s 2024 Future of Benefits Report, which indicated a high demand for cash subsidies for care among employees. CEO Brad Wilson emphasized the growing importance of care benefits in the workplace and the company's goal to provide holistic support to employers. The Care Spending Account will be powered by First Dollar, a tech firm specializing in health spending benefits.
Care.com, a leading online platform for family care, has partnered with Found, a banking platform for independent workers, to offer caregivers new financial tools. This partnership allows caregivers to create a Found bank account to receive wages, track income and expenses, view financial insights, and manage invoicing. Naaz Nichols, Care.com's Chief Customer Service Experience Officer, emphasized the importance of treating caregivers as professionals by providing these financial tools. Caregivers on Care.com will also have access to a $100 bonus by depositing $1,000 into a Found account within 60 days of signing up.

Dotdash Meredith (DDM), America's largest digital and print publisher, announced a strategic partnership with OpenAI to enhance ChatGPT with trusted content from iconic media brands including PEOPLE, Better Homes & Gardens, FOOD & WINE, Verywell, InStyle, and Investopedia. The agreement aims to improve DDM's cookieless ad targeting solution, D/Cipher, with AI-powered capabilities and insights to enhance advertiser performance. OpenAI will display DDM content in ChatGPT responses, collaborate with DDM on new AI products, and use historical content to boost model performance. The partnership signifies a move towards fair compensation for publishers and creators by AI platforms.
Care.com has appointed Amit Goyal as their Chief Technology Officer (CTO) to lead the technology and engineering teams in developing a new platform. This move aims to unify Care's digital properties and enhance the delivery of innovative products and services. Goyal's background in managing teams and building distributed platforms, along with his product development expertise, makes him an ideal fit for the role.
